Visa Again?!

Featured Replies

Hello there

I am a bit confused about the rules regarding visa's. I enetered thailand form cambodiaabout three months ago on a 1 month visa. I then did a visa run from bangkok to the border of cambodia as my firt visa expired and had to gte a new one done. After the second visa I overstayed by 11 days and left through the malaysian border after paying a hefty fine to immigration. I now realise that I have to go back to thailand a.s.a.p and was wondering if it is possible for me to do so and the besy way to do it?? The guy at immigration in thailand said that after 3 visa' you have to leave for 6 months before you can come back???.... Is my overstay gonna affect anything???

Also I was thinking about studying in thailand... is that possible, any advice??

Cheers

Ethan

Your overstay will probably not do more than be counted against the total of 90 days visa exempt entry you are allowed in a six month period. You will not receive another 30 day entry stamp as you have already used more than 60 days (I don't believe you had a Consulate visa when you entered from Cambodia?). It would be best to obtain a tourist visa prior to return. See no reason you can not study if you find a place to do so.
